The HVAC market in Dothan, AL, is heavily influenced by a humid subtropical climate characterized by long, very hot summers and short, mild winters. The primary demand driver is the intense need for reliable and efficient air conditioning from April through October, with high humidity levels making proper system sizing, maintenance, and dehumidification capabilities critical. Winters are mild, but efficient heating, often via heat pumps, is still required. The market is competitive with numerous local providers, emphasizing 24/7 emergency service availability during peak summer months. Homeowners prioritize energy efficiency due to high cooling costs, and there is a growing interest in HVAC system upgrades and smart thermostats to manage consumption.

For a standard 3-ton system in a typical Dothan home (1,500-2,000 sq ft), full replacement costs typically range from $5,500 to $9,500. This range accounts for the high-efficiency units recommended for our intense Alabama summers, which can have SEER ratings from 14 to 20+. The final price depends on system size, brand, efficiency, and the complexity of the installation, such as ductwork modifications.
The absolute best time is during the mild seasons of early spring (March-April) or late fall (October-November). Scheduling service during these windows ensures your system is fully prepared for the peak summer heat and high humidity, and you'll avoid the highest demand and longest wait times of summer. This proactive timing is critical in Dothan to prevent a breakdown during a July heatwave.
While Alabama does not have a statewide HVAC licensing board, always verify your contractor is licensed, bonded, and insured. For rebates, check with the City of Dothan Utilities and Alabama Power for potential incentives on high-efficiency systems. Furthermore, proper handling of refrigerant is federally regulated by the EPA's Section 608 certification, which any reputable local technician will hold.
Look for a locally established company with strong community references and verifiable licensing. A reliable Dothan contractor will perform a detailed Manual J load calculation specific to our humid climate and your home's construction, not just size based on your old unit. They should also provide clear, written estimates and be transparent about their warranties on both parts and labor.
